首页--工业技术论文--自动化技术、计算机技术论文--计算技术、计算机技术论文--计算机软件论文--程序设计、软件工程论文--程序设计论文

内存数据库若干关键技术研究

摘要第1-3页
Abstract第3-4页
目录第4-6页
第1章 绪论第6-17页
 1.1.内存数据库概况第6-9页
  1.1.1.内存和磁盘的差异第6-7页
  1.1.2.内存数据库和磁盘数据库的区别第7页
  1.1.3.MMDB和带大容量缓存的DRDB的区别第7-8页
  1.1.4.内存可靠性对内存数据库的影响第8-9页
 1.2.相关研究情况综述第9-15页
  1.2.1.数据存储技术第9-10页
  1.2.2.数据访问技术第10-11页
  1.2.3.查询处理技术第11页
  1.2.4.并发控制技术第11-12页
  1.2.5.日志处理技术第12-13页
  1.2.6.备份恢复技术第13-14页
  1.2.7.接口设计技术第14-15页
  1.2.8.数据聚集和迁移技术第15页
 1.3.本文的工作第15-17页
第2章 内存数据库索引的缓存优化技术第17-29页
 2.1.缓存的概念第17-18页
  2.1.1.处理器缓存(Cache)第17-18页
  2.1.2.TLB第18页
 2.2.缓存与内存数据库索引的关系第18-19页
 2.3.相关研究第19-22页
  2.3.1.缓存优化技术第19-20页
  2.3.2.索引树的缓存优化第20页
  2.3.3.多种索引树的缓存效率第20-22页
 2.4.MCSB+树第22-27页
  2.4.1.技术特点第22-24页
   2.4.1.1.结点内分区第22页
   2.4.1.2.结点指针压缩第22-23页
   2.4.1.3.结点内索引第23页
   2.4.1.4.结点结构与参数第23-24页
  2.4.2.MCSB+树查询算法第24-25页
  2.4.3.MCSB+树插入算法第25-27页
 2.5.性能分析第27-28页
 2.6.本章小结第28-29页
第3章 内存数据库恢复技术第29-46页
 3.1.MMDB恢复技术综述第30-37页
  3.1.1.日志(Logging)第30-32页
   3.1.1.1.MMDB系统日志协议第31-32页
   3.1.1.2.日志缓冲区第32页
   3.1.1.3.MMDB日志和DRDB日志的区别第32页
  3.1.2.MMDB的检查点(Checkpointing)第32-35页
   3.1.2.1.非失真检查点(No-fuzzy Checkpointing)第33页
   3.1.2.2.失真检查点(Fuzzy Checkpointing)第33-34页
   3.1.2.3.日志驱动检查点(Log-Driven Checkpointing)第34-35页
  3.1.3.MMDB系统重载(Reloading)第35-37页
   3.1.3.1.重载牵涉到的问题第35页
   3.1.3.2.重载算法第35-37页
 3.2.本文的恢复模型和算法第37-45页
  3.2.1.快速恢复模型总体架构第38-39页
  3.2.2.快速恢复模型特点第39-40页
  3.2.3.快速日志驱动检查点第40-44页
   3.2.3.1.日志产生规则第40-42页
   3.2.3.2.日志筛选算法第42-44页
  3.2.4.快速恢复模型重载算法第44-45页
 3.3.本章小结第45-46页
第4章 内存数据库存储技术第46-57页
 4.1.MMDB的存储性能要求第46页
 4.2.MMDB数据存储方案的新思路第46-47页
 4.3.传统数据库存储模型第47-51页
  4.3.1.N-ary存储模型第47-49页
  4.3.2.离散存储模型第49-51页
 4.4.交叉属性存储模型第51-56页
  4.4.1.交叉属性存储模型介绍第51-52页
  4.4.2.交叉属性存储模型的设计第52-54页
  4.4.3.多个存储模型间的比较第54-55页
  4.4.4.性能分析第55-56页
 4.5.本章小结第56-57页
第5章 内存数据库未来展望第57-59页
参考文献第59-62页
致谢第62页

论文共62页,点击 下载论文
上一篇:丁苯酞旋光异构体在Beagle犬体内的药代动力学比较研究
下一篇:脱细胞牛松质骨材料的制备及其体外相容性的初步研究